Degana Railway Station Closes Old Entry Gate On Official DRM Directive

Passenger movement at Degana Railway Station has undergone a major operational change as the railway department officially closed its oldest entry gate on September 5, 2026. This decision follows direct instructions issued by the Divisional Railway Manager during a recent inspection of the station premises. The shutdown aims to improve security protocols and streamline passenger flow through designated channels.
